diff options
author | Scott Lobdell <slobdell@google.com> | 2021-04-10 00:27:34 +0000 |
---|---|---|
committer | Gerrit Code Review <noreply-gerritcodereview@google.com> | 2021-04-10 00:27:34 +0000 |
commit | 01da99e3e562d93c902419316b2f6aa464777e16 (patch) | |
tree | 2fe6d242f8218ab669e2a98f757a85005ff88088 /keystore/java/android/security/Credentials.java | |
parent | 80bf29781b44a4c22692a3a1a1e60a371471c25a (diff) | |
parent | 6560a5b465795d6922ccd0c83693fa04be2910a6 (diff) |
Merge changes from topic "SP1A.210407.002" into s-keystone-qcom-dev
* changes:
Adapt to new ranking logic from upstream.
Revert "Initial data pipeline for Smartspace media recommendations data in media carousel."
Merge SP1A.210407.002
Diffstat (limited to 'keystore/java/android/security/Credentials.java')
-rw-r--r-- | keystore/java/android/security/Credentials.java | 74 |
1 files changed, 0 insertions, 74 deletions
diff --git a/keystore/java/android/security/Credentials.java b/keystore/java/android/security/Credentials.java index ae9f866459d6..28c601ba0e6f 100644 --- a/keystore/java/android/security/Credentials.java +++ b/keystore/java/android/security/Credentials.java @@ -208,78 +208,4 @@ public class Credentials { pr.close(); } } - - /** - * Delete all types (private key, user certificate, CA certificate) for a - * particular {@code alias}. All three can exist for any given alias. - * Returns {@code true} if the alias no longer contains any types. - */ - public static boolean deleteAllTypesForAlias(KeyStore keystore, String alias) { - return deleteAllTypesForAlias(keystore, alias, KeyStore.UID_SELF); - } - - /** - * Delete all types (private key, user certificate, CA certificate) for a - * particular {@code alias}. All three can exist for any given alias. - * Returns {@code true} if the alias no longer contains any types. - */ - public static boolean deleteAllTypesForAlias(KeyStore keystore, String alias, int uid) { - /* - * Make sure every type is deleted. There can be all three types, so - * don't use a conditional here. - */ - return deleteUserKeyTypeForAlias(keystore, alias, uid) - & deleteCertificateTypesForAlias(keystore, alias, uid); - } - - /** - * Delete certificate types (user certificate, CA certificate) for a - * particular {@code alias}. Both can exist for any given alias. - * Returns {@code true} if the alias no longer contains either type. - */ - public static boolean deleteCertificateTypesForAlias(KeyStore keystore, String alias) { - return deleteCertificateTypesForAlias(keystore, alias, KeyStore.UID_SELF); - } - - /** - * Delete certificate types (user certificate, CA certificate) for a - * particular {@code alias}. Both can exist for any given alias. - * Returns {@code true} if the alias no longer contains either type. - */ - public static boolean deleteCertificateTypesForAlias(KeyStore keystore, String alias, int uid) { - /* - * Make sure every certificate type is deleted. There can be two types, - * so don't use a conditional here. - */ - return keystore.delete(Credentials.USER_CERTIFICATE + alias, uid) - & keystore.delete(Credentials.CA_CERTIFICATE + alias, uid); - } - - /** - * Delete user key for a particular {@code alias}. - * Returns {@code true} if the entry no longer exists. - */ - public static boolean deleteUserKeyTypeForAlias(KeyStore keystore, String alias) { - return deleteUserKeyTypeForAlias(keystore, alias, KeyStore.UID_SELF); - } - - /** - * Delete user key for a particular {@code alias}. - * Returns {@code true} if the entry no longer exists. - */ - public static boolean deleteUserKeyTypeForAlias(KeyStore keystore, String alias, int uid) { - int ret = keystore.delete2(Credentials.USER_PRIVATE_KEY + alias, uid); - if (ret == KeyStore.KEY_NOT_FOUND) { - return keystore.delete(Credentials.USER_SECRET_KEY + alias, uid); - } - return ret == KeyStore.NO_ERROR; - } - - /** - * Delete legacy prefixed entry for a particular {@code alias} - * Returns {@code true} if the entry no longer exists. - */ - public static boolean deleteLegacyKeyForAlias(KeyStore keystore, String alias, int uid) { - return keystore.delete(Credentials.USER_SECRET_KEY + alias, uid); - } } |